Released as a single in to promote her compilation album 18 Greatest Hits , "Johnny Wanna Live" isn't your typical pop ballad. The song is a direct plea for animal rights, written by Michael Cretu, Klaus Hirschburger, and Frank Peterson. Sandra - Johnny Wanna Live (Official Video 1992)

The song was born from Sandra’s personal disapproval of the fur trade and her passion for nature conservation. The Story Behind Sandra’s "Johnny Wanna Live": A
